ADJUSTING THE HANDSET

RINGER AND EARPIECE

VOLUME

Handset ringer tone and volume

Press the volume up key or volume down key (labeled as, VOL e or VOL d keys) in standby mode to select one of five ringer tones and volume combinations. Ring Type A High, Ring Type A Low, Ring Type B High, Ring Type B Low, or Ringer Off.

Earpiece volume

Pressing the volume up key or volume down key (labeled as, VOL eor VOL d keys) during a call will change the earpiece volume of the handset. This setting will remain in effect after the telephone call has ended. Ô
